Bomb defused at Pattani bus terminal

PATTANI, Feb 6 (TNA) - Thai explosives experts on Thursday neutralized an improvised explosive device (IED) discovered in a women’s restroom at the Pattani provincial bus terminal, officials said.

The device, found hidden in a toilet by a security guard late Wednesday, was destroyed using a high-pressure water disrupter on Thursday morning after security forces cordoned off the area.

Military investigators said the IED was housed in a small stainless steel bottle and featured a dual-trigger system, consistent with three other devices recently recovered from public spaces in the region.

The design—separating the explosive charge from the circuitry—mirrors a device found earlier at a local petrol station.

Gen. Chaiyapruek Duangpraphat, Army Chief of Staff, visited the site to oversee the investigation and emphasized the need for heightened security measures, particularly in public spaces which insurgents have targeted to cause civilian distress.

No injuries were reported, and no group has yet claimed responsibility for the attempted attack.

Authorities believe additional explosive devices may remain hidden in other public areas. Business owners and residents are urged to conduct thorough inspections of their premises and immediately report any suspicious objects to the officials. -819 (TNA)
